Benefits of Pregnancy Massage

Pregnancy massage is a popular complementary therapy for back pain when choices for pain relief are limited. Massage can help to alleviate the aches and pains in muscles as well as joints while easing stress levels during pregnancy.

In addition, it promotes restful sleep at night, which helps relieve symptoms of insomnia that many pregnant women experience late into their pregnancies.

A pregnant person can experience discomfort and stress due to the physical, emotional, and mental changes that are taking place.

Pregnancy massage is a fantastic form of therapy for these conditions because it provides comfort in many ways: human touch is one of them, which can help alleviate negative feelings or worries about pregnancy while preparing you both mentally and physically for giving birth.

Pregnancy massage offers relief from common discomforts experienced during pregnancy, like back pain caused by an expanding uterus as well as easing any anxiety an expecting parent might be feeling with its soothing effects on the mind and body’s muscles through receiving gentle touches all over their body such as the neck, shoulders, arms legs feet etcetera.

This type of treatment also helps prepare mothers-to-be emotionally before giving birth.

It also helps maintain a positive attitude and reduces stress levels that are associated with the hormonal changes experienced when pregnant as well as reducing any common fears or concerns you might have at this stage in your life. For example, many expectant parents have apprehension about giving birth or even being scared to go into labour.

However, getting a regular pregnancy massage can help ease any anxiety you might be experiencing about the birth process.

Are there any times that pregnancy massage should be avoided?

Although massage during pregnancy is great for women with a normal, low-risk pregnancy, there are a few times where massage may not be recommended or a Dr’s/Midwives consent is needed:

  • High blood pressure
  • Blood clots/Deep Vein Thrombosis (D.V.T)
  • Bleeding / Leaking
  • If the pregnancy is classed as high risk (depending on the reason, some techniques may need to be avoided)
